    THE CHALLENGE

    The national supermarket chain required support from RGIS as part of a large-scale department merchandising strategy.

    The national supermarket chain required RGIS to provide the following:

    • Experienced merchandisers
    • To cover three departments in 700+ stores over a three month time frame
    • Reset selected departments:
      • Gluten-free section
      • Energy drink section
      • Water section

    Our Solutions

    The national supermarket chain partnered with RGIS to complete the department reset project, and RGIS provided the following:

    • RGIS scheduled teams of experienced merchandisers from more than eight different districts

    • Within each of the three departments RGIS were required to: adjust shelving, tag, fill stock gaps and set up product displays

    • RGIS local merchandisers worked to assist staff already in place in the stores

    • RGIS teams received training on store plans

    Results

    The national supermarket chain found by outsourcing the department reset project to RGIS the following results were achieved:

    • RGIS teams followed planograms meticulously

    • Completed the project on schedule

    • The resets were consistent in all locations

    • The customer avoided the costly process of hiring temporary staff and training them

    Conclusion

    By outsourcing the department reset project to RGIS, the supermarket chain achieved consistent, on-schedule resets across all locations, with meticulous planogram execution—while avoiding the cost and disruption of hiring and training temporary staff.
